- The Asia Research Institute (ARI), National University of Singapore (NUS) is offering two fellowships for candidates who wish to pursue SSRC-funded research project named: Sustainable Governance of Transboundary Environmental Commons in Southeast Asia.
- The following are the two work packages (WPs):
- WP1: Atmosphere: Biomass burning and the haze
- WP2: Water: Hydropower (Energy)

- Applicants of NUS Postdoctoral Research Fellowships, 2017 must have research interests in a related area of social or natural sciences.
- A record of publications in reputable publication houses and/or huge impact journals.
- They should possess research experience in the areas of the fellowship preferably in an Asian context.
- Applicants of NUS Postdoctoral Research Fellowships, 2017 must submit the following documents:
- Application Letter
- CV
- Academic certificates and transcripts
- An 800-word write-up explaining past research experience and aptitude related to the project
- 3 referees to submit a confidential report on their academic standing and research
